      @ijobain Try changing

      #define RELAY_ON 0  // GPIO value to write to turn on attached relay
      #define RELAY_OFF 1 // GPIO value to write to turn off attached relay
      

      To

      #define RELAY_ON 1  // GPIO value to write to turn on attached relay
      #define RELAY_OFF 0 // GPIO value to write to turn off attached relay
      

      and see if that works as you expected

                      @sineverba

                      Bingo!

                      If I did understand well, the actuator sketch DOESN'T directly acts the relay, but sends to the gateway and expect from the gw itself the "new state" (in effect, you short GND & PIN 4, arduino sends new state to the gateway and gateway resend the new state).

                      So, 'cause I would to update the state on controller, I did this simple edit on setup:

                      // Set relay to last known state (using eeprom storage) 
                       state = loadState(CHILD_ID);
                       digitalWrite(RELAY_PIN, state?RELAY_ON:RELAY_OFF);
                      
                       Serial.print("Lo stato ultimo era ");
                       Serial.println(state);
                      
                       if ( state == 1) {
                         state = 0;
                       } else {
                         state = 1;
                       }
                       
                       send(msg.set(state?false:true), true); // Send new state and request ack back
                      

                      Basically, If relay was OFF on a power failure, and someone on Domoticz try to start the relay, the state in Domoticz will be "on".

                      When power returns, the arduino read the state (in my example OFF == 0), convert in 1 and send to the gateway the 1. The gateway // Domoticz will be answer with 0.

                      So, relay doesn't nothing and Domoticz state is update.

                      But.... why I need to invert the logic? :D
